Subject: Corvane Supplies renewal — quick heads-up

Team, the Corvane Supplies contract comes up for renewal next month and I'd rather we get ahead of it this time. They've floated a modest price increase, but we have leverage given the delivery issues last spring. I'll bring a recommendation to the next board session; for now, please keep this out of wider circulation. The confidential plan shaping our approach is noted below.

board note of tagug-hahag: Praionax Logistics is in early talks to buy Julaxek Group for about $36.3 million. The Julmir launch date is March 1, and nothing goes to the press before then.

# Break-glass: Report export timezones

If Quillbook's export scheduler drifts and reports render in the wrong timezone, maintainers can bypass the config service and force UTC via the break-glass console. Use this only when the Ardent config cluster is unreachable. The console unlocks with a recovery passphrase, which follows here.

unlock words, yajep-baweg: sorox-eliix-druix-druix-quenax-lamys

Stormrelay 2.9 changes fan-out defaults. Alerts now publish to regional topics in parallel instead of sequentially; per-region retry is capped at three attempts with jittered backoff. Duplicate suppression window extended so repeated severe-weather bulletins no longer double-send to the Kestrel Valley feed. Batch flushing is time-based, not count-based. Old behaviour is gone; no compatibility flag. Tune only if a downstream consumer throttles. Defaults effective as of this release are listed below.

deployment values, fajog-bawep:
[druix]
team = lamwyn
access_code = ac_4d55fa
owner = istix.eliok
host = druix.halixforge.test
port = 8000
peer = oliir.qirvansoft.local
salt = cb966147
pin = 7543